Ernest Glenn Grantham, 84, of Gulfport, died Thursday, July 30, 2009 in Gulfport. He was born in Lucedale and had been a resident of Gulfport for about 29 years.
He retired from United Gas Pipeline. He served in the U.S. Navy during World War II and then served in the National Guard with the 631st in Lucedale, serving in the Korean conflict. Mr. Grantham was an active member of the First Baptist Church, Gulfport where he served as a Deacon, did volunteer work at the Seaman's Center, and church visiting.
An outdoorsman, he enjoyed fishing, golfing, gardening and anything to do with electronics.
He was preceded in death by his parents, Ernest and Kate Grantham; a son, Steve Grantham; and two sisters, Eileen Hollinghead and Bernice Miller.
He is survived by his wife, Mary B. Grantham of Gulfport;
and his daughter, Glinda Lathan and her husband, Ted of Houston, Texas.
